To grow cumin, start indoors four weeks before the last spring frost and plant seeds 1/4 inch deep. Keep the soil moist until the seeds germinate. Once the minimum temperatures outside reach at least 60 degrees Fahrenheit, transplant the cumin outdoors.1 Plant cumin in well-drained soil in full sun, and keep the plant in a mild climate with warm temperatures of at least 82°F for three to four months after it flowers. The plant is sensitive to wet or humid areas and doesn't tolerate windy conditions.2 Cumin is an annual member of the carrot family and produces umbelliferous flowers that are highly attractive to beneficial garden insect predators.3 Flowering begins mid-summer on umbels of 5-7 rays.
